Government of the Virgin Islands TASK ORDER AGREEMENT Maintenance of VITRAN Bus Shelters on the Island of St. Croix THIS AGREEMENT, made this 15 day of February _ 2017 in the Territory of the United States Virgin Islands, by and between the Government of the Virgin Islands, Department of Property and Procurement on behalf of the Department of Public Works (hereinafter referred to as "Government") and North-West Construction & Maintenance, Inc. whose address is, P.O. Box 2617, Frederiksted, VI 00841 (hereinafter referred to as "Contractor"), WITNESSETH: WHEREAS, the Government is in need of the services of a Contractor to provide Maintenance of VITRAN Bus Shelters on the Island of St. Croix: and WHEREAS, the Contractor represents that it is willing and capable of providing the services in an expeditious manner and in accordance with the specifications cited in Addendum I and II; it is mutually agreed between the parties as follows: Section 1. That for and in consideration of the prices and other terms and conditions of this agreement, the Contractor agrees to provide Maintenance of VITRAN Bus Shelters on the Island of St. Croix. The Contractor shall furnish all necessary supplies to provide the services outlined in Addendum I, (Scope of Work) attached hereto and made a part of this Contract. Section Il. | The Government, in consideration of the satisfactory performance of the services described in Addendum I, (Scope of Work) agrees to pay the Contractor in accordance with invoices submitted and approved by the Department of Property and Procurement, as set forth in Addendum II, (Compensation) attached hereto and made a part of this Contract. Section III This Contract shall commence on February 13, 2017 and shall terminate on August 31, 2017, unless mutually extended or terminated by the parties. The services under this contract shall be for a period of six (6) months with a renewable option for a period of six_(6) months. No alterations or variations of the terms of the proposal shall be valid or binding upon the Government unless made in writing and approved by the Government. Section IV. The Contractor agrees to provide the services outlined in Addendum I (Scope of Work), in accordance with the terms and conditions outlined in Addendum I] (General Provisions), attached hereto and made a part of this Contract. Section V. This Contract shall be governed by the laws of the United States Virgin Islands and jurisdiction shall remain in the United States Virgin [slands. S03BDPWC17 (NWCMI) Section VI. This Contract shall be subject to the availability and appropriation of funds. The Contractor shall only perform services when directed by the Commissioner of Property & Procurement or authorized representative. Section VII. This Contract constitutes the entire agreement between the parties hereto, and all prior understandings or communications, written or oral, with respect to the Service, which is the subject matter of this Contract, are merged herein. Section VIII. The effective date of this Contract shall be Monday, February 13, 2016. IN WITNESS WHEREOEF, the parties have hereunto set their hands on the day and year first above written.
